Since 2013, The Everyday Chef has offered Jonesboro and surrounding areas Unique dinnerware, serve ware and gifts! We are the premier choice for Bridal Registries with china patterns from well-known brands such as Herend and Pickard; Every day Dinnerware by Juliska, Vietri and Skyros and all the accessories for setting a beautiful table. We also carry blown glass from James Hayes of Pine Bluff and Pottery by Miller's Mud of Dumas! Plus we have cookware, bar ware, Happy Everything, and so much more!
